The following two cartoons are the first of an experimental strip that I started and have been tinkering with for some time now. It's experimental in that my usual approach to cartoons is mostly slapstick in nature complete with cheesy drumrolls (now there's a visual!) and even cheesier cliches. Well, ink.re.ments will be mostly biographical in that the stories told have actually happened to me or I was a part of in someway. And it may be just a story told and not a gag at the end. There will be some tweaking and exaggeration, of course. This is a cartoon strip after all. We'll see how it goes.
The deep sea diver is me as I ponder these past and somewhat current events. I hope that the inclusion of this guy at the beginning of each strip won't be too much of a distraction, but you the reader (hopefully) will be able to tell me that much.
This first one is, of course, based on my dog and what I was lucky enough to see of her in those first few months. Who am I kidding, this is a constant.
